It's not that odd.  It is probably using the old libraries in 
/usr/local/compat/pkg.

It seems problem with Amarok 2.0.x is that it tries to build it's packaged 
version of qtscriptgenerator which fails.  I installed the version from area51 
which built fine except QT_COMPONENTS should also require "scripttools".

I also had to patch the build from using some files from Amarok Git.  It's not 
worth going into details since the album covers don't display properly.  It 
probably would be more worthwhile getting 2.1.x to work.
